Dębica - Open Town

Debica is the initiator of international cooperation of towns from all countries of European Union. At present following towns are involved in this cooperation: Puurs from Belgium, Kapuvar from Hungary, Obzor and Svishtov from Bulgaria, Carei from Romania, Salo from Finland, Muro on Majorca and Dunaujvaros from Hungary. The idea of the wide cooperation is also concerned with economy.


Since 1999 Debica cooperates with Belgian town Puurs. Multilateral cooperation of Debica and Puurs is promoted by local authorities, cultural centers, town organizations and schools.


Ties between the towns interested in cooperation within „Europe of the Towns” programme are still being tightened, and Debica was initiator of this project. It is based on the idea of direct cooperation with towns from European Union, at least one from each member country. Within this programme residents can use cheap tourist offers, get to know the culture of member countries, establish industrial and economic links, present their companies in other countries.


Debica is involved in active cooperation with neighbouring towns to improve living conditions, modernise infrastructure and protect environment.
